The cost of underpinning repair in Rome, GA can vary widely depending on several factors. Underpinning is a crucial process to stabilize and strengthen the foundation of a building, which can prevent further structural damage and ensure safety. Understanding the cost components can help homeowners budget for this essential repair.
Factors Affecting Cost
- Extent of Damage: The more severe the foundation damage, the higher the cost for repairs.
- Foundation Type: Different foundation types such as slab, crawl space, or basement can influence the repair cost.
- Soil Conditions: Unstable or expansive soil can require more extensive underpinning work.
- Accessibility: Hard-to-reach areas or limited access can increase labor costs.
- Permits and Inspections: Local regulations may require permits and inspections, adding to the overall cost.
- Materials Used: The quality and type of materials used for underpinning can affect the price.
- Structural Modifications: Any additional structural changes needed can increase costs.
- Labor Costs: The cost of labor can vary depending on the expertise and rates of local contractors.
Average Costs for Common Tasks
Task Description | Average Cost (USD) |
---|---|
Initial Inspection | $200 - $500 |
Soil Testing | $500 - $1,000 |
Permits and Fees | $100 - $500 |
Basic Underpinning | $1,000 - $3,000 per pier |
Extensive Underpinning | $3,000 - $5,000 per pier |
Foundation Crack Repair | $500 - $1,500 |
Structural Modifications | $2,000 - $5,000 |
Final Inspection | $200 - $500 |
